Grade 12 ELA | Reasoning and Claims Worksheet with Short Notes (Printable PDF)
Description
Understand the Big Idea
This Grade 12 ELA worksheet focuses on developing reasoning and claims skills through a clear, student-friendly approach. It is designed to help students grasp how to identify, analyze, and evaluate reasoning in informational writing. Perfect for practice and mastery, this printable PDF includes activities aligned with the Common Core standards to build confidence in argumentative and persuasive texts.
By working through this worksheet, students will better understand how claims are made, supported with evidence, and justified with warrants. It is an essential resource for strengthening critical thinking and reasoning skills in preparation for essays, discussions, and assessments in grade 12 English Language Arts.
Skills Students Practice
• Analyzing the role of claims and evidence
• Identifying logical reasoning and warrants
• Evaluating the strength of claims and supporting details
• Writing persuasive arguments based on reasoning
Resource Format
This is a clean, well-organized PDF worksheet designed for easy printing and student use. The layout ensures clarity with clearly separated sections, making it simple for students to follow along and complete activities efficiently. Additional short notes are included to reinforce key concepts and ideas, making independent learning straightforward and accessible.
Question Style & Structure
• 20 focused questions that target understanding of reasoning and claims
• Mixed formats including multiple choice, cause-effect analysis, true/false, cloze passages, and essay prompts
• Designed to assess comprehension and critical thinking, not guesswork
• Comes with a comprehensive PDF answer key with rubric for easy grading
